Deliciously Moist Courgette (Zucchini) Cake with Orange Cream Cheese Icing by Jayefuu
Featured
While it doesn't look much and sounds rather unlikely, this recipe makes an amazingly moist fruit cake and the walnuts in it give it a great crunch.

It's similar to carrot cake in taste and a bit like bread pudding in texture. It's delicious.

Step 1: Ingredients

SDC10532.JPG
For the cake:
  • 250g unsalted butter
  • 250g caster sugar
  • 4 eggs
  • 350g self raising flour
  • juice and zest of 1 orange
  • 1 tsp cinnamon
  • 1/2 tsp mixed spice
  • 350g courgette
  • 100g chopped walnuts
  • 100g sultanas

For the icing:

  • 125g cream cheese
  • 50g unsalted butter
  • 300g icing sugar
  • zest of 1/2 orange
